North Branch Banker Sentenced For Fraud
A federal judge recently ordered Ross William Sandison to pay a $30,000 fine and serve three months in prison for conspiracy to commit fraud for his involvement in the failed Ramsey Town Center development.
Sandison, 43, was given two years of probation and 200 hours of community service for his role in the project. The Isanti-Chisago County Star reports he was a vice president at Community National Bank of North Branch and several other banks statewide when he arranged a $35 million loan to build the center. The loan defaulted in 2005.
Sandison’s father, William Garfield Sandison and associate Curtis Alan Martinson reached a plea deal with prosecutors and are scheduled for sentencing later this month on one count of fraud count each for their roles as well.
